Mr Jesús López (Arquimea)01/07/2014, 11:50AMICSA 2014OralTransmission of large amount of data is extensively used in communication among spacecraft and satellite onboard systems during a mission. LVDS (Low-Voltage Differential Signaling) Drivers and Receivers are key to provide means of sending/receiving data along twisted pair cable at very high data-rates with low power and excellent EMI performance. Mr Volodymyr Burkhay (Space IC GmbH)01/07/2014, 14:00AMICSA 2014OralIn this paper the results of SEE tests on European Point-of-Load DC-DC converter and Extended Common Mode LVDS components using TFSMART2 technology will be presented. TFSMART2 is an HV BCD technology on SOI with the smallest feature size of 0.35μm.
